Scrape and sand plasterboard to remove small pieces of loosely attached cement plaster and small ripped pieces of gib paper, then apply new plaster finish to the plasterboard to produce a smooth finish suitable for painting. The area previously had a wall of bricks in front of it and these have been removed leaving the original gib wall ready for re-plastering. The area to be prepared and plastered measures 2950 mm high x 1200 mm wide. We do have some sections of new gib to repair parts of the wall if needed but it looks to be suitable for cleaning up and plastering without requiring these. Photos are attached showing the area to be scraped, prepared and plastered. The job also requires gib stopping two small screw holes where hall way heater has been removed.
